Fix handle invalid controller attributes (#740)

* Move controller attribute validation from DMF to Repository

Rational: Constraint validation on key & value of a map is currently not
supported by EclipseLink Maven Plugin. Therefore, this check has to be
done by hawkBit. The check is required for both APIs (DMF + DDI).

* add tests for attribute validation
* update tests
